99457647
Oct 22, 2025
Downloadable electronic game software for cellular telephones; Downloadable computer software that assists computers in deploying parallel applications and performing parallel computations; Downloadable computer game software; Downloadable computer software for application and database integration; Computer operating programs, recorded; Recorded computer game software; Recorded computer operating programs; Thin client computers; Computer peripheral devices; Computer mouse; Recorded computer software development tools
Electrical and Scientific Apparatus